JAKARTA - Joint officers are handling the rob flood or coastal flood that submerged the area in Tugu Arsa, Pulau Untung Jawa Village, Thousand Islands Regency, on Friday, January 2, 2025.

"The height of the flood reached 15 centimeters (cm). There are 20 personnel who are trying to suck up the flood using a pump machine," said the Head of Untung Jawa Island, Muslim in Jakarta, Friday.

He said the water puddles were directly sucked out using a pump engine that was directly channeled into the sea.

According to him, the deployment of personnel was carried out after the village received a report from residents.

"As soon as we received the report, we immediately sent 20 joint personnel from the PPSU, Sudin SDA, and Sudin Gulkarmat to pump water using a pump machine," said Muslim.

The quick steps were taken so that the puddles would not linger and not interfere with the activities of residents around the location.

"Alhamdulillah, the handling went smoothly and at this time the puddle at Tugu Arsa has been successfully handled. The condition is safe and under control," he said.

Previously, the DKI Jakarta Regional Disaster Management Agency (BPBD) issued a warning about the potential for coastal flooding or rob which is estimated to occur for a week, starting from December 30, 2025 to January 7, 2026.

Residents of the northern coast of Jakarta are asked to increase their vigilance, especially during the highest tide hours.

BPBD noted that the vulnerable period of rob is predicted to occur in the morning to noon, around 06.00-12.00 WIB, along with the maximum tide of seawater in coastal areas.
